Lt. Col. Timothy Norton and Command Sgt. Maj. Dennis Eger, the battalion commander and battalion command sergeant major of the Long Knife Brigade's Special Troops Battalion, salute during the playing of the national anthem during a combat patch ceremony, Aug. 13, 2008. Soldiers assigned to the 4th Special Troops Battalion, 4th Brigade Combat Team, 1st Cavalry Division, received their shoulder sleeve insignia - former wartime service patches, also called "combat patches," during a battalion ceremony at the Base Defense Operating Center at Contingency Operating Base Adder, Tallil, Iraq.
